Striding Edge

863 m Hewitt · Westmorland and Furness, England · High Spying How

Striding Edge is an 863-metre (2,831 ft) Hewitt in Westmorland and Furness, England. It is also known as High Spying How. It lies in the Lake District E area (Lake District - Eastern Fells). Its prominence, the drop to the col before higher ground, is 31.2 m. The summit is marked by a rock. It is also on the Simm, Nuttall, High Hill of Britain and Synge lists.
